There���s more between them than a film. Dia Mirza and Priyanshu Chatterjee set foot in tinselville together ��� both come from a non-filmi background and made waves with their first films in 2001. What���s more, both have a strong Bengal connect. And almost as if to celebrate their 11 years in the industry, both have now come together for a Bengali flick ��� Pratim D Gupta���s Paanch Adhyay. Talking about their long association, Priyanshu says, ���We did our first film together in 2005 (
Koi Mere Dil Mein Hai). Thanks to our common background, it didn���t take us long to become fast friends. Dia is a lovely person, a great friend ��� we hang out together in Mumbai when both of us have the time. So, when Pratim first told me about this film and the fact that Dia is there, I immediately gave my nod. Also, the characters that he has etched out suit us to the T.���

Priyanshu, who speaks to Dia���s mother, a Bengali, in fluent Bangla, says his co-actor too has picked up the language over the years. ���After 11 years, Dia and I have come together for a Bengali film, but before the next decade, hopefully, we���ll do many more Bangla films.��� And it seems like a mutual admiration club out there. ���Years back, we are together, but we connected big time while shooting for it.
Paanch Adhyay wouldn���t have been half the experience had it not been for Priyanshu. He is a selfless actor. Since this is my first Bangla film, I wanted to be thoroughly prepared before going for my shoot. That meant Priyanshu staying back every evening and rehearsing the lines with me,��� says Dia.
Pratim, who has brought the two together for his film, says, ���Threefour years back, when I finished writing the film���s synopsis, I had sent it to Dia, who immediately wrote back on chat saying, ���This is something Gulzarsaab would write���. I told her that once I get a financier, I���ll cast her. She came on board last year. About Priyanshu, I couldn���t think of any other Bengali actor who could���ve fit in the two age groups that the film demands.���
Kaustuv Ray, who is producing the film, is also excited about the venture, ���Dia and Priyanshu share a great camaraderie and that comes through in this film. Hope the audience appreciates our efforts.���
Produced by RP Techvision Pvt Ltd,
Paanch Adhyay releases on October 19.
